Look at your screenshots.
Your laptop uses 945GM with 32bit's PAE. So it can't address memory above 4GB.
In your laptop memory above 0xC0000000 address is used by internal devices. So 3072 Mb are available.
PCI bus use I/O addresses: from 0xC0000000 to 0xFFFFFFFF. Because of it the chipset can't use addresses higher then 0xC0000000 for operating memory.

Theoretically this range can be reduces to 0xD0000000-0xFFFFFFFF. It should increase maximum memory to 3328 Mb.

Your notebook has the same chipset that my notebook has and is in the same notebook series, so it is possible for me to take platform data from my flashable BIOS image and apply it to your BIOS dump to make it flashable.

This procedure has had a 100% success rate for all of the times I have done it and is pretty safe, but I do want to let you know that each additional mod outside of normal BIOS mods introduces another risk factor.

I will complete and upload your BIOS mod either later tonight or tomorrow.
